Villa Rica has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) according to the Kppen classification system, with hot, humid summers and mild to chilly winters. According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 14.4 square miles (37.3km2), of which 14.2 square miles (36.9km2) is land and 0.15 square miles (0.4km2), or 1.04%, is water. [6] U.S. Route 78 (Bankhead Highway) passes through the center of the city, leading west 6 miles (10km) to Temple and east 10 miles (16km) to Douglasville.

The museum is overflowing with the history of gold mining in the area and includes exhibits of implements used in digging for gold, a replica of a gold mine that you can walk through, and more.
